MARLOW WINS WARD 1 SEAT

Voters Cast Ballots In Tuesday's Britton City Council Race
MARLOW WINS WARD 1 SEAT

Jerome Marlow won the Ward 1 seat on the Britton City Council in last Tuesday’s election, defeating incumbent Cristy Davidson. Marlow received 61 votes to Davidson’s . He will serve a two-year term beginning in July.


Voter turnout was about 25%, with just 74 of the 300  eligible Ward 1 voters casting ballots. 

In other Britton council updates, Mayor Clyde Fredrickson will start another term as mayor in July. Erik Peterson filed for the two-year seat in Ward 3 and will join the council in July as well. In Wards 2 and 3, appointments will have to be made for seats as Brian Beck (Ward 2) and Tim Dahme (Ward 3) did not submit petitions for expiring seats.

Poll: END OR RETAIN EXPANDED MEDICAID COVERAGE? South Dakota voters will decide in November on a proposed constitutional amendment that would end the state’s expanded Medicaid coverage if the federal government’s share of funding for the expansion falls below 90%. The expansion, approved by voters in 2022, provides Medicaid eligibility to certain adults ages 19 to 64 with incomes up to the federal limit established by the constitutional amendment.
